About Orangeville, OH

Orangeville is a small community in Ohio with a population of 343 residents. The median household income is $79,167 per year, which is above the national average. The median age in Orangeville is 17.3 years.

Housing in Orangeville has a median home value of $125,000 and median monthly rent of $844. Of the 94 total housing units, renting is more common than owning, with 40 owner-occupied and 44 renter-occupied units.

The unemployment rate in Orangeville is 5.9% and the poverty rate is 4.4%. 29.5%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 37 minutes.

Cost of Living in Orangeville, OH

Compared to national averages, Orangeville has a median household income of $79,167 (5% above the national median of $75,149). Home values average $125,000, which is 49% below the national median. Monthly rent at $844 is 27% below the US average of $1,163. Within Ohio, Orangeville's income is 10% above the state average of $71,814, and home values are 28% below the state median of $174,449.
